Overview of Metalcore/Deathcore musician Cabal

Cabal is a metalcore/deathcore band from Copenhagen, Denmark that has been making waves in the music industry. A combination of crushing breakdowns, frantic riffs, and guttural screams that make up the band's sound have made them a force to be reckoned with in the metal world.

Unapologetically heavy, Cabal's music leaves listeners wanting more with each track conveying a visceral punch. The band's talent is evident in every song, and their sound is the ideal fusion of aggression and melody. Although their music is not for the weak of heart, heavy music aficionados must give it a listen.

The band has developed a devoted following thanks to their aggressive live performances and their catchy songs. Cabal is a band to watch in the metal scene with their distinct fusion of metalcore and deathcore, and their sound is guaranteed to appeal to fans of heavy music everywhere.

What are the latest songs and music albums for Metalcore/Deathcore musician Cabal?

With the publication of their most recent album, "Magno Interitus" in 2022, the Danish band Cabal has been making waves in the Metal, Metalcore, and Deathcore music scenes. The band's ability to combine powerful riffs with catchy choruses is demonstrated on the album, which also shows their development as musicians. Both the fast-paced and slow-burning songs on the album will leave listeners wanting more.

Cabal's most recent singles, "POWER" and "GET GOOD," both of which were released in 2023, are evidence of their capacity to encapsulate and personalize their respective genres. The songs "Exit Wound" and "Violent Ends," both of which were published in 2022, are furious examples of the band's capacity to produce ferocious and hostile music. Both genre devotees and beginners should give each of these tunes a hearing.

The basis for Cabal's most recent release was built by their prior albums, "Drag Me Down" (issued in 2020) and "Mark of Rot" (published in 2018). These albums demonstrate the band's musical development and growth. Cabal has established themselves as one of the top Metal, Metalcore/Deathcore bands in Denmark and internationally with "Magno Interitus" and their most recent singles.
